Psychiatric sequelae of stroke affecting the non-dominant cerebral hemisphere
There are a plethora of cognitive sequelae in addition to neglect and extinction that arise with unilateral right hemispheric stroke (RHS). Cognitive deficits following non-dominant (right) hemisphere stroke are common with unilateral neglect and extinction being the most recognized examples. The severity of RHS is usually underestimated by the National Institutes of Health Stroke Scale (NIHSS), which in terms of lateralized right hemisphere cognitive deficits, tests only for visual inattention/extinction.

Cerebral edema in acute stroke: Effect of thrombolytic treatment
Cerebral edema (CED) is a common complication of ischemic stroke in Intensive Care Unit. Although frequently observed in patients undergoing intravenous thrombolytic (IVT) treatment, the pathogenic role of recombinant tissue plasminogen activator (rtPA) in CED induction has not yet been definitively clarified. The aim of our study is to verify the relationship between CED and rtPA in patients affected by acute ischemic stroke, without reperfusion signs, evaluating the CED growth rate in the first week after stroke onset.

Timing stroke: A review on stroke pathophysiology and its influence over time on diffusion measures
Diffusion imaging (DWI) is considered an optimal technique to detect hyperacute cerebral ischemia and has thus enriched the clinical management of patients with suspected stroke. Researchers have taken this technique beyond with Diffusion Tensor Imaging (DTI)-extracted measures, which have been proposed as biomarkers of stroke progression. A large body of literature report on the correlates between pathophysiological events, such as cytotoxic and vasogenic edema, and diffusion changes in the brain.

Association of hyperglycemia and computed tomographic perfusion deficits in patients who underwent endovascular treatment for acute ischemic stroke caused by a proximal intracranial occlusion: A subgroup analysis of a randomized phase 3 trial (MR CLEAN)
Hyperglycemia is highly prevalent in patients with acute ischemic stroke and is associated with increased risk of symptomatic intracranial hemorrhage, larger infarct size and unfavorable outcome. Furthermore, glucose may modify the effect of endovascular treatment (EVT) in patients with ischemic stroke. Hyperglycemia might lead to accelerated conversion of penumbra into infarct core. However, it remains uncertain whether hyperglycemia on admission is associated with the size of penumbra or infarct core in acute ischemic stroke.

Stroke in sickle cell disease and the promise of recent disease modifying agents
Sickle cell disease (SCD) is an inherited hemoglobinopathy affecting approximately 100,000 individuals in the United States. Cerebrovascular disease is among the most common and debilitating complications of SCA, with 53% experiencing silent cerebral infarct by age 30 and 3.8% experiencing overt stroke by age 40  years. This review highlights the burden of cerebrovascular disease in SCD, including both stroke and silent cerebral infarct (SCI). We then discuss the pathophysiology of stroke and cerebral fat embolism in the absence of a patent foramen ovale.

Combination of heart rate variability and ABCD2 score portends adverse outcomes after minor stroke or transient ischemic attack
The residual recurrent risk of stroke, which cannot be entirely explained by the traditional ABCD2 score, still existed. Heart rate variability (HRV), a method for reflecting the function of automatic nervous system (ANS), was a novel predictor of secondary stroke events. We aimed to investigate relationships of combined heart rate variability (HRV) and ABCD2 score with adverse outcomes after acute minor stroke (MS) or transient ischemic attack (TIA), and further investigate the independent associations between HRV and adverse outcomes after MS/TIA stratified by ABCD2 score.

Stroke mortality prediction using machine learning: A systematic review
Accurate prognostication of stroke may help in appropriate therapy and rehabilitation planning. In the past few years, several machine learning (ML) algorithms were applied for prediction of stroke outcomes. We aimed to examine the performance of machine learning –based models for the prediction of mortality after stroke, as well as to identify the most prominent factors for mortality.

Quantitative CTA vascular calcification, atherosclerosis burden, and stroke mechanism in patients with ischemic stroke
Vascular calcification is recognized as the advanced stage of atherosclerosis burden. We hypothesized that vascular calcium quantification in CT angiography (CTA) would be helpful to differentiate large artery atherosclerosis (LAA) from other stroke etiology in patients with ischemic stroke.
